Raspberry Pi 4B SSH、VNC及串口连接配置
- 操作系统的安装
使用官网下载的镜像管理软件Raspberry Pi Imager,将操作系统写入Micro SD卡。 - 启用SSH
在SD卡根目录下加入一ssh的无后缀名空文件
Powershell:
new-item ssh -type file
-
SSH连接建立
插入SD卡和网线,开机。使用路由器管理工具查询到树莓派对应的ip地址,并进行连接。初始用户名pi
,密码raspberry
-
切换至root用户
为了方便修改配置
sudo passwd root
,设置root密码
sudo passwd --unlock root
,root账户解锁
su
,进入root -
Root下SSH配置
chmod 777 /etc/ssh/sshd_config
,开启文件写入权限
进入/etc/ssh/sshd_config
,将文件修改为PermitRootLogin yes
,允许root通过SSH登录
service SSH restart
,重启SSH服务 -
修改软件源
切换至root用户
编辑/etc/apt/sources.list
,把链接改成国内阿里云的软件源
http://mirrors.aliyun.com/raspbian/raspbian/
- VNC配置
安装 VNC server
apt-get -y install tightvncserver
修改密码,vncpasswd
,弹出的提示框选择NO
vncserver
启动服务器
- WiFi 配置
使用VNC,连接至图形界面。在图形界面完成wifi配置
静态ip配置 ,修改/etc/dhcpcd.conf
文件,添加
interface eth0static ip_address=192.168.1.200static routers=192.168.1.1static domain_name_servers=192.168.1.1
interface wlan0static ip_address=192.168.1.201static routers=192.168.1.1static domain_name_servers=192.168.1.1
- 串口配置
在树莓派配置中,开启串口功能。 使用USB转串口线,将GND,TX与RX,RX与TX引脚对应连接。通讯波特率设为115200。重启树莓派,启动串口程序,即可通过串口登录树莓派。
- 参考文献
玩转树莓派01——初始化
Setting Up Your Raspberry Pi
树莓派新系统SSH连接被拒绝的解决方法
远程控制树莓派
使用串口线连接树莓派